Ingredient List
To make your Super Easy Chicken Nacho Casserole, gather the following ingredients:
- 4 boneless skinless chicken breasts, cubed
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 (1-ounce) packet Old El Paso Taco Seasoning or homemade
- 1 cup cream of chicken soup
- 1 cup cheddar cheese soup from a can
- 1 (10-ounce) can Rotel tomatoes
- 1 (14.5-ounce) can Old El Paso chopped green chiles
- 16 ounces Mexican blend cheese, divided
- 1 (15-ounce) can black beans, drained and rinsed
- 1 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
- 6 cups tortilla chips (store-bought or homemade, lightly crushed and divided)

Super Easy Chicken Nacho Casserole — Do This Next

Now that you have your ingredients and tools ready, it’s time to get cooking! Follow these simple steps to create your delicious casserole.
Step 1: Prepare the Chicken
In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the cubed chicken breasts, seasoning them with salt and pepper to taste. Cook until the chicken is no longer pink, about 6-8 minutes.
Step 2: Add the Seasoning
Once the chicken is cooked, sprinkle the Old El Paso Taco Seasoning over the chicken. Stir well to coat the chicken evenly with the spices.
Step 3: Combine the Soups
In a mixing bowl, combine the cream of chicken soup, cheddar cheese soup, Rotel tomatoes, and chopped green chiles. Mix until well blended.
Step 4: Combine Chicken and Soup Mixture
Add the cooked chicken to the soup mixture, along with the drained black beans and half of the Mexican blend cheese. Stir until everything is combined.
Step 5: Layer the Casserole
In a baking dish, spread half of the crushed tortilla chips evenly on the bottom. Pour the chicken and soup mixture over the chips, spreading it out evenly. Top with the remaining tortilla chips and sprinkle the rest of the Mexican blend cheese over the top.
Step 6: Bake
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Bake the casserole for about 25-30 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
Step 7: Garnish and Serve
Once baked, remove the casserole from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es. Before serving, sprinkle chopped fresh cilantro over the top for a burst of color and flavor.
Allergy-Friendly Substitutes

If you or your guests have specific dietary restrictions, consider these substitutes:
- Chicken: Use turkey or tofu for a different protein option.
- Soup: Replace cream of chicken and cheddar cheese soup with dairy-free alternatives or homemade versions.
- Beans: Swap black beans for pinto beans or omit them if you prefer.
- Chips: Use gluten-free tortilla chips to accommodate gluten sensitivities.

Refrigerate, Freeze, Reheat
If you have leftovers (which is unlikely but possible!), here’s how to store and reheat your casserole:
- Refrigerate: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
- Freeze: You can freeze the casserole before baking. Wrap it tightly in foil and store in the freezer for up to 3 months. Thaw in the fridge before baking.
- Reheat: To reheat, simply pop it back in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until warmed through, about 20-25 minutes.
Quick Q&A
Can I use different types of cheese?
Absolutely! Feel free to mix and match your favorite cheeses. Monterey Jack, pepper jack, or even mozzarella would work great!
Is this casserole kid-friendly?
Yes! The flavors are mild and cheesy, making it appealing to kids. You can adjust the spices according to their taste preferences.
Can I make this casserole 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the casserole and store it in the fridge for a day before baking. Just let it sit at room temperature for a bit before popping it in the oven.
What should I serve with this casserole?
This casserole pairs wonderfully with a fresh salad, guacamole, or sour cream for added creaminess. It’s a complete meal on its own!
